Buenos Aires – Negotiations surrounding a contract extension for Boca Juniors winger Exequiel Zeballos have hit a snag, with the player reportedly seeking a reduced release clause amid interest from Italian Serie A club Napoli. The situation, described as tense by sources in Argentina, centers on Zeballos’ desire to remain with Boca while simultaneously positioning himself for a potential move to Europe.
Zeballos, a key figure for the Buenos Aires-based club, had been expected to sign a recent deal without significant complications. The 23-year-old Argentine is considered a vital part of Boca’s long-term plans, and initial discussions were reportedly progressing positively. However, a new demand from Zeballos and his representatives has thrown the negotiations into uncertainty.
According to Martín Arévalo of Radio La Red, Zeballos wants to renew his contract with Boca, but is requesting a reduction in his release clause from $20 million to $10 million. This request comes as his representatives reportedly have an offer from Napoli “in hand,” though that offer is not for an immediate transfer, but for a potential move in June. This development has been interpreted by Boca’s leadership as a clear signal that Zeballos is open to a departure.
The club, led by president Juan Román Riquelme, is reluctant to lower the release clause, fearing it would make Zeballos too accessible to other clubs, including Napoli. Accepting the reduced clause would essentially allow any interested team to acquire one of Boca’s most valuable assets at a significantly discounted price. The club views this as a non-starter, and is prepared to fight to retain the player on their current terms.

The core of the dispute revolves around the release clause. In football, a release clause is a predetermined fee that allows a player to unilaterally terminate their contract and transfer to another club, provided that club is willing to pay the specified amount. A lower release clause makes it easier for a player to move, while a higher clause protects the selling club and ensures they receive a substantial fee for their asset. Zeballos’ request to halve his release clause is a direct attempt to facilitate a potential transfer to Napoli or another European club.
